Malaysia has an extensive network of Double Taxation Avoidance Agreement (DTA) with her treaty partners. The Certificate of Residence (COR) is issued to confirm the residence status of the taxpayer, enabling them to claim tax benefit under the DTA and to avoid double taxation on the same income. Hence, a COR is issued for these purposes and with Malaysia's treaty partners only.

Application for COR
Application for COR for the purposes of the DTA should be made through e-Residence from 1st February 2023. e-Residence allows taxpayers to apply for a COR online and to facilitate respective foreign tax authorities to conduct verification on that COR.
Taxpayer that wish to apply for COR involving countries without a DTA with Malaysia need to submit through email Form STM1 and all relevant documents to cor@hasil.gov.my.

The COR application will only be processed once all required documents have been fully completed and properly submitted, including submission of complete and the most recent Income Tax Return Form (ITRF).

Processing and Duration for the Issuance of COR
Applicants will receive a confirmation slip upon submission of the application.
The COR will be processed within 10 working days from the date of application submission, provided that all required information and uploaded documents are complete and in order.
Applicants will then receive a notification via email once the COR has been approved and will be provided with a PIN number. The PIN number can be used to print out the COR from the e-Residence system.
This COR is issued through e-Residence Portal and does not require a signature.
Confirmation of Tax Residence in Forms Issued by Foreign Tax Authorities
Confirmation of tax residence in forms issued by foreign tax authorities is discontinued. The COR issued through e-Residence is sufficient as confirmation.
Fee
No fee is charged for the issuance of COR.
